How much do remote application anal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ote application analyst in Oregon is $88,407.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$68,200.00 and $99,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a remote application analyst?

A Remote Application Analyst is responsible for supporting, troubleshooting, and optimizing software applications for an organization while working remotely. They collaborate with end-users, IT teams, and vendors to ensure applications function smoothly and meet business needs. Their tasks may include software configuration, issue resolution, data analysis, and system upgrades. Strong problem-solving skills, technical expertise, and communication abilities are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ote application analyst?

To thrive as a Remote Application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, proficiency in troubleshooting software applications, and a solid background in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with ticketing systems, SQL databases, cloud platforms, and certifications like ITIL or CompTIA are often valuable. Excellent communication, organization, and problem-solving abilities are key soft skills for success in a remote environment. These competencies ensure effective resolution of technical issues, seamless collaboration with distributed teams, and delivery of high-quality support to end users.

What are the most common challenges faced by remote application analysts, and how can they be managed?

Remote Application Analysts often encounter challenges such as effectively troubleshooting issues without direct, in-person access to systems or end users, and maintaining clear communication across virtual teams. To manage these, analysts leverage remote desktop tools, detailed documentation, and structured escalation processes to diagnose and resolve problems efficiently. Staying proactive with regular check-ins, maintaining up-to-date knowledge of supported applications, and utilizing collaborative platforms can greatly improve workflow. A strong focus on clear communication and self-management is key to overcoming the unique obstacles of remote support roles.

ABOUT THE ROLE
The JDE HR/Payroll Business Systems Analyst will serve as a liaison between HR/Payroll business units and the IT department to support, maintain, and improve the systems and processes that enable HR and Payroll operations. This role involves analyzing business needs, identifying system and process improvements, translating requirements into technical specifications, and working closely with developers and subject matter experts to implement solutions. The analyst will also support application governance, ensure compliance, and help optimize system usage and performance.  
 
  • Partner with HR and Payroll teams to understand operational needs, system gaps, and improvement opportunities. 
  • Document, analyze, and assess current HR/Payroll business processes and underlying systems (e.g., JDE, Arcoro, Vairkko, Paycor). 
  • Elicit, capture, and validate business, functional, and technical requirements. 
  • Translate business requirements into clear technical documentation and system specifications. 
  • Assist in solution design, data mapping, integrations, and interface specifications. 
  • Coordinate testing activities, including test case development, UAT facilitation, and issue resolution. 
  • Participate in system configuration, data conversion, and go-live support for HR/Payroll system enhancements or implementations. 
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ams and vendors to deliver system solutions aligned with business goals. 
  • Ensure changes follow IT governance, audit, and SOX compliance standards. 
  • Provide day-to-day support, troubleshooting, and training for HR/Payroll systems.
